Lachs Mit Gemüsereis

Falls Sie jede dritte Zeile löschen wollen, können Sie -3 verwenden. Innerhalb der VBA-Schleife habe ich die Methode (i). verwendet, um jede zweite Zeile zu löschen. Leere Zeilen mit VBA löschen Sie können auch die Methode verwenden, um alle leeren Zeilen zu löschen. Nachfolgend finden Sie den VBA-Code, der leere Zellen im ausgewählten Datensatz auswählt und die gesamte Zeile löscht. Sub DeleteBlankRows()Selection. Vba zeile löschen pdf. SpecialCells(xlCellTypeBlanks)leteEnd Sub Der obige Code verwendet die Eigenschaft SpecialCells, um alle leeren Zellen auszuwählen und zu löschen. Dies ist die gleiche Methode, mit der wir auch das Dialogfeld "Gehe zu Spezial" verwenden können, um alle leeren Zellen auszuwählen. Nachdem diese leeren Zellen mit SpecialCell identifiziert wurden, werden sie mit der Methode gelöscht. Hinweis: Diese Methode wählt Zellen aus, die leer sind, und prüft nicht, ob die gesamte Zeile leer ist oder nicht. Wenn also irgendeine Zelle in einer Zeile leer ist, würde dies trotzdem die gesamte Zeile löschen.

Vba Zeile Löschen Download

2004 13:02:41 Beim Löschen von Zeilen immer von unten anfangen, logisch, oder? Option Explicit Sub weg() Dim z As Long, lZ As Long lZ = Sheets("currentregion")(65536, 2)(xlUp) For z = lZ To 1 Step -1 If (z, 1) = "" Then (z) Bert Betrifft: Völlig richtig! Hatte nicht nachgedacht! o. T. Geschrieben am: 05.

Vba Zeile Löschen Pdf

Schritt 2: Deklarieren Sie im Code eine Unterfunktion, um mit dem Schreiben des Codes zu beginnen. Code: Sub Sample1 () End Sub Schritt 3: Schreiben Sie den folgenden Code, um die gesamten fünf Zeilen zu löschen. Code: Sub Sample1 () Range ("A1: B5"). Sobald wir den Code ausführen, sehen wir das folgende Ergebnis: Die gesamten Daten wurden gelöscht, dh die ersten fünf Zeilen wurden gelöscht, da wir Daten in den ersten fünf Zeilen hatten. Hinweis: Ich werde die Daten zur Demonstration wieder in das Excel-Beispielblatt einfügen. VBA Delete Row - Beispiel # 3 Jetzt haben wir Daten für Mitarbeiter und ihre Verkäufe erfolgen in drei Monaten, Januar, Februar und März. Einer der Angestellten war in Urlaub und konnte drei Monate lang keine Verkäufe tätigen, daher sind die Zellen für ihn leer. Unser Ziel ist es, diese leere Zeile zu finden und aus den Daten zu löschen. VBA Löschen von Zeilen mit Bedingungen - Supportnet Forum. Schauen Sie sich die Daten unten an, Führen Sie die folgenden Schritte aus, um die Excel-Zeile mit VBA zu löschen. Schritt 1: Klicken Sie auf der Registerkarte des Entwicklers auf Visual Basic, um einen Visual Basic-Editor zu öffnen.

Vba Zeile Löschen Today

Mein Problem: Ich habe eine... Zeilen über Kontrollkästchen und abhängig von Zelleninhalt ausblenden in Microsoft Excel Hilfe Zeilen über Kontrollkästchen und abhängig von Zelleninhalt ausblenden: Hallo, ich habe eine Liste mit 30 Platzhaltern (=Zeilen 11:41) um Nutzer anzulegen. In Zelle C7 wird mir automatisch die Summe der Nutzer angezeigt, wenn die Nutzernamen in die Zeilen eingetragen... Users found this page by searching for: vba excel inhalt verbundener zellen löschen, verbundene zellen mit vba inhalt löschen

Vba Zeile Löschen Table

0 Wenn Sie das DeleteCells-Makro in Excel 5. 0 und in Excel 7. 0 ausführen, löscht das Makro alle Zeilen, die ein "x" enthalten. Das Makro hat folgende Ergebnisse: A3: c B3: 5 A4: d B4: 7 A5: e B5: 10 Wenn Zeile 3 gelöscht wird, werden alle Zellen eine Zeile nach oben verschoben. Anschließend geht Zelle A3 von dem Inhalt von Zelle A4 aus, Zelle A4 nimmt den Inhalt von Zelle A5 an usw. Im Gegensatz zum Verhalten der Schleife in Excel 2002 und in späteren Versionen von Excel, wenn "For Each... Next"-Schleife wertet eine Zelle in Excel 5. 0 aus, und in Excel 7. 0 wertet die Schleife die Zelle erneut aus, wenn sie in der Schleife gelöscht wird. Vba zeile löschen 1. Daher werden die Zellen nicht übersprungen. Empfohlene Methode zum Verwenden einer Schleife zum Löschen von Zellen Verwenden Sie das folgende Makro, wenn Sie eine Schleife zum Löschen von Zellen verwenden möchten: Sub DeleteCells2() Dim rng As Range Dim i As Integer, counter As Integer 'Set the range to evaluate to rng. Set rng = Range("A1:A10") 'initialize i to 1 i = 1 'Loop for a count of 1 to the number of rows 'in the range that you want to evaluate.

wbData ist ein Workbook Was du da übertragen willst ist aber ein String. Die Fehlermeldung besagt, dass wsData nicht gesetzt ist. Hast du die PageSetup-Zeile in derselben Funktion wie der obere Code? Unterdrückst du irgendwo vorher Fehlermeldungen? Überschreibst du wsData zwischendurch?